Output 89d752c06bacc4d0534f06289031cf38bc6508a7abe6fcaa2eefb11c16323cc0:0

value
79897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 744fd4d93024c76837a6c5e7af05e5c5e63cce83 OP_EQUAL
address
3CJ1wah7pZrxKa8peEgpcHfLT75c2TShNY
transaction
89d752c06bacc4d0534f06289031cf38bc6508a7abe6fcaa2eefb11c16323cc0
confirmations
222252
spent
true